Postby barlou12 » Thu Mar 25, 2010 8:57 pm

hi tlfortson,

yep that sure does help, you sound like me a year ago.

i'm sorry, the picture doesnt make it clear.

first, open Frostwire, then in FW go to, tools > options > advanced > system startup.

while youve got 'options' open, have a look around at the other settings you can play with.
if you get in any trouble you can 'restore defaults'.

learn how to backup your music files to a new folder on desktop or an external HDD, before you change your save/share location (saves tears latter)

Postby Only A Hobo » Tue Jun 08, 2010 8:04 am

After changing the setting you must click Apply and then OK

(This can be disabled at Frostwire> Tools> Options> Advanced> System Boot. as I said in my reply to your other post)
